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included Polaris Apartments

What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in Polaris?

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in Polaris is at Springburne at Polaris Apartments listed at $1,030.

How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included Polaris Apartment?

The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in Polaris is $1,521.

What is the largest Utilities Included Polaris Apartment for rent?

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in Polaris is a 1,300 square feet unit starting from $1,450 at Park Club Apartments.

What is the average size for Polaris Utilities Included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Utilities Included rental in Polaris is currently at 741 sq ft.
